Interior Design Programs in New York: A Gateway to a Creative Career

New York City, renowned for its architectural marvels and vibrant design scene, naturally fosters some of the finest interior design programs in the world. Aspiring interior designers can find a plethora of options in the city, ranging from accredited universities and colleges to specialized schools and institutes, offering a broad spectrum of educational pathways. These programs equip aspiring professionals with the necessary skills, knowledge, and connections to navigate the competitive world of interior design.

Accredited Universities and Colleges

For students seeking a comprehensive and rigorous education, New York City boasts several esteemed universities and colleges offering accredited interior design programs. These institutions offer a diverse range of options, from undergraduate to graduate degrees, emphasizing both theoretical concepts and practical application.

The Fashion Institute of Technology (FIT) in Manhattan, renowned for its fashion and design programs, offers a Bachelor of Fine Arts (BFA) in Interior Design. Students at FIT receive a strong foundation in design principles, history, theory, and practice, with a focus on sustainability and responsible design. The program's curriculum incorporates studio courses, lectures, and fieldwork, providing students with practical experience and a portfolio of real-world projects.

Parsons School of Design, another prominent institution in the city, offers a Bachelor of Fine Arts in Interior Design with a focus on innovation and creativity. Students are encouraged to explore diverse design approaches, incorporating technology and digital tools into their design processes. Parsons's program also features a significant emphasis on sustainable design practices, preparing students to address environmental concerns in their work.

New York University (NYU) houses the Steinhardt School of Culture, Education, and Human Development, which offers a Master of Fine Arts (MFA) in Interior Architecture and Design. This program delves deeper into the theoretical and conceptual underpinnings of interior design, emphasizing research and critical thinking. NYU's program prepares students for advanced careers in architectural design, research, and academia.

Specialized Schools and Institutes

For those seeking a more focused and specialized education, New York City offers a range of schools and institutes dedicated to interior design. These institutions often focus on specific design niches, such as residential, commercial, or hospitality design, providing students with specialized training and industry connections.

The New York School of Interior Design (NYSID) is a highly regarded institution specializing in interior design education. NYSID offers a range of programs, including a Bachelor of Fine Arts (BFA) in Interior Design, a Master of Fine Arts (MFA) in Interior Design, and specialized certificate programs. The curriculum emphasizes studio-based learning, hands-on experience, and a strong emphasis on professional development.

The School of Visual Arts (SVA) in Manhattan offers a Bachelor of Fine Arts (BFA) in Interior Design with a focus on design thinking and creative problem-solving. SVA's program includes studio courses, workshops, and guest lectures by leading industry professionals, providing students with a dynamic and stimulating learning environment.

Industry Connections and Career Support

Beyond academic excellence, New York City's interior design programs provide invaluable opportunities for industry connections and career support. Many institutions offer internship programs, portfolio reviews, and career fairs, connecting students with potential employers and providing them with valuable insights into the professional world.

New York's thriving design community provides a rich network of professionals, firms, and organizations, offering opportunities for mentorship, collaboration, and professional development. Students can leverage these connections to gain experience, build their portfolios, and advance their careers.

Furthermore, the city's vibrant design scene offers ample exposure to diverse projects, trends, and innovations. This constant exposure to cutting-edge design practices inspires students, challenges their perspectives, and helps them stay ahead of the curve in this ever-evolving field.
